Obituary - John Naylor

Originally Published 14 February 2003

CommUnicate regrets to report the death of John Naylor, Social Sciences Subject Librarian, who died unexpectedly on 13 January 2003.

John joined the University in 1970 and was in many ways a traditional subject librarian, with a personal interest in the areas for which he was responsible, and his time was very focused on serving his departments. On a wider professional basis John, together with his Social Science team colleagues, led the recent merger of two separate national organisations (one of which he Chaired) to form ASSIGN, the UK group representing social sciences information workers.

His close friendship with John Bennett (who died in 2002) lasted nearly 30 years, and was of great importance to them both. They shared a love of walking, which took them on numerous expeditions to different parts of the country. One recent conquest was a new long distance footpath, the 63 mile Cateran Trail, and it was easy to get caught up in the enthusiasm "the two Johns" displayed when recounting their experiences on the trip.

In his passing, the University has lost a character as well as a highly experienced and knowledgeable member of staff
